Mr. John Anthony Walker Obituary

Mr. John Anthony Walker went home to be with the Lord on Sunday October 4, 2020 at a local hospital. Mr. Walker was born on May 20, 1958 to Mrs. Ezelle Walker Young in Rome, Georgia. He accepted Christ at a young age at Flatrock Baptist Church. He was a member of Lovejoy Baptist Church, where he worked faithfully until his health could no longer allow. Mr. Walker was a US Army Veteran and a Prince Hall F&AM 33rd Mason. He was employed by Inland Container for many years.

He was preceded in death by his mother, his step-father Otis Young, his brother Ronnie Walker, his son Christopher John Walker, and his daughter Felisa Walker Williams.

He leaves to cherish his precious memories, his devoted wife Rosie Dennard Walker, his daughter Kimberly LaToya Walker (Oxford, AL) his stepson Jason (Tabitha) Blair (Rome, GA) his stepdaughter Lauren Blair (Rome, GA) his sisters Deborah Walker (Decatur, GA) and Charlotte Winston (Rome, GA) brother-in-law Leroy Dennard (Rome, GA), sister-in-law Edith Anderson (Sacramento, CA), first wife, mother of his children and friend Delores Walker (Oxford, AL), his 5 grandchildren Christopher Keys, Seth Walker, Brian Walker, Bayleigh Blair and Rylei Blair, 3 Godchildren-Pamela Brown Perkins (Smyrna, TN) Julian Johnson (Olivehurst, CA) and Wadrick McCluskey (Mableton, GA), a host of nieces, nephews, cousins and friends including lifelong friends George Johnson (Rome, GA) and Charles Brown (Antioch, TN). In keeping with his wishes, John Anthony Walker requested to be cremated along with no formal service; however, the family will have a private Memorial at a later date.
